Contributions from Revenues of Federation.

1 [282Contributions fromrevenues of Federation

(1)So much of any superannuation allowances, compensation allowances, retiringallowances, additional allow ances or gratuities which may become payable to orin respect of officers and servants transferred by His Majesty in Council maydetermined to represent the proportion of the last preceding section to thedepartment of the Secretary of State as such allowances or gratuitiesattributable to service before the date of transfer shall be paid out of therevenues of the Federation:

Providedthat account shall not be taken of any service before the date of transfer inrespect of which such an allowance or gratuity payable out of money provided byParliament might, if this Act had not been passed have been awarded under theSuyerannuation Acts, 1834 to 1935.

(2)If any officer or servant so transferred to the department of the Secretary ofState, or any person who, having been previously on the establishment of theSecretary of State in Council, was immediately before the commencement of PartIII of this Act a member of the staff of the High Commissioner for India, or anyperson who immediately before the commencement of Part III of this Act was theAuditor of the Accounts of the Secretary of State in Council or a member of hisstaff, loses his employ ment by reason of the abolition of his office or post,or by reason of any reorganisation of the department or of his office, wheresuch abolition or reorganisation results in the opinion of the Secretary ofState from the operation of this Act or the Government of Burma Act, 1935, theSecretary of State shall award to that officer or servant out of the revenues ofthe Federation, such compensation as he may think just and equitable in augmen-tation of any allowance or gratuity for which that officer or servant may beotherwise-eligible.

(3)Any payments directed by this section to be made out of the revenues of theFederation shall be charged upon those revenues.

________________________

1.Omitted, by the India (Provisional Constitution) Order, 1947,
